Are Spice Extractives Gluten-Free? A Comprehensive Guide For Foodies

are spice extractives gluten free

Spice extractives, which are concentrated flavorings derived from spices, are generally considered gluten-free, as they are typically produced through processes that do not involve gluten-containing ingredients. However, cross-contamination during manufacturing or the addition of carriers or fillers could potentially introduce gluten. Therefore, individuals with celiac disease or gluten sensitivity should verify the sourcing and production methods of specific spice extractives or consult product labels for gluten-free certifications to ensure safety.

Spice Extract Processing Methods

To ensure gluten-free spice extracts, manufacturers must adhere to strict protocols. The first step involves sourcing spices from dedicated gluten-free farms or suppliers. During extraction, closed systems and dedicated equipment minimize the risk of contamination. Solvent extraction, a common method, uses food-grade ethanol or water to dissolve flavor compounds, leaving behind insoluble materials. This process is inherently gluten-free, but only if the starting material and environment are uncontaminated. Steam distillation, another method, separates volatile compounds from spices using heat and condensation, further reducing contamination risks due to its closed nature.

Despite these methods, testing is essential to confirm gluten-free status. The ELISA (Enzyme-Linked Immunosorbent Assay) test is widely used to detect gluten levels as low as 10 parts per million (ppm), the threshold for gluten-free labeling in many countries. Manufacturers should test both raw spices and final extracts to ensure compliance. Additionally, third-party certifications, such as those from the Gluten-Free Certification Organization (GFCO), provide independent verification, enhancing consumer trust.

For home enthusiasts or small-scale producers, creating gluten-free spice extracts requires vigilance. Start by purchasing certified gluten-free spices and using dedicated utensils and containers. A simple extraction method involves soaking spices in high-proof alcohol (e.g., 80% ethanol) for 24–48 hours, straining the mixture, and reducing the liquid to concentrate the flavor. Always store extracts in airtight containers away from gluten-containing products. While DIY methods are feasible, they carry a higher risk of contamination without professional testing.

In conclusion, spice extract processing methods are inherently gluten-free when executed correctly, but the risk of cross-contamination demands rigorous control measures. From sourcing to testing, every step must prioritize gluten avoidance to ensure safety for sensitive consumers. Whether produced industrially or at home, adherence to best practices is non-negotiable in delivering truly gluten-free spice extracts.

Gluten Cross-Contamination Risks

Spice extractives, derived from plants through processes like solvent extraction, are inherently gluten-free since they originate from non-grain sources. However, gluten cross-contamination remains a critical concern for individuals with celiac disease or non-celiac gluten sensitivity. Even trace amounts of gluten, as little as 20 parts per million (ppm), can trigger adverse reactions in sensitive individuals. The risk arises not from the extractives themselves but from potential exposure to gluten during processing, packaging, or storage. For instance, shared equipment with gluten-containing products or facilities handling wheat, barley, or rye can introduce contaminants. Manufacturers must adhere to strict protocols, including dedicated gluten-free lines and regular testing, to mitigate this risk.

To minimize cross-contamination, consumers should scrutinize labels for certifications like "gluten-free" or "certified gluten-free," which indicate compliance with regulatory standards (e.g., the FDA’s <20 ppm rule). However, not all spice extractives are labeled clearly, leaving room for uncertainty. A proactive approach involves contacting manufacturers directly to inquire about their production practices. Additionally, purchasing from reputable brands with transparent supply chains can reduce the likelihood of hidden gluten. For home cooks, storing spice extractives separately from gluten-containing products and using dedicated utensils can further safeguard against accidental exposure.

A comparative analysis of spice extractives versus whole spices reveals that extractives, due to their concentrated nature, may pose a slightly lower risk of cross-contamination if produced in controlled environments. Whole spices, often handled in bulk and processed in facilities with diverse product lines, are more prone to gluten exposure. However, this advantage is negated if extractives are manufactured in shared facilities without proper safeguards. Thus, the key differentiator is not the product type but the manufacturing practices employed.

Testing for Gluten in Extracts

Spice extractives, derived from plants through processes like solvent extraction or distillation, are generally considered gluten-free due to their botanical origins. However, cross-contamination during processing or packaging remains a concern for individuals with celiac disease or gluten sensitivity. Testing for gluten in these extracts is crucial to ensure safety, but it’s not as straightforward as testing whole spices. Gluten proteins can degrade during extraction, making detection challenging. Standard gluten tests, such as ELISA (enzyme-linked immunosorbent assay), may yield false negatives if the gluten proteins are fragmented. Specialized testing methods, like mass spectrometry, are often required to identify gluten peptides accurately.

To test spice extractives for gluten, follow these steps: first, select a validated testing method capable of detecting hydrolyzed or modified gluten proteins. ELISA kits designed for fermented or processed foods are more reliable than standard kits. Second, prepare the sample by diluting the extract in a buffer solution to ensure accurate results. Third, follow the manufacturer’s instructions for the chosen test, ensuring proper controls are in place. For highly processed extracts, consider sending samples to a certified laboratory for advanced testing, such as liquid chromatography-tandem mass spectrometry (LC-MS/MS), which can detect gluten at levels as low as 5 parts per million (ppm).

A critical caution when testing spice extractives is the potential for false negatives due to protein degradation. Gluten proteins can break down during extraction, especially in processes involving heat or enzymes, making them harder to detect. To mitigate this, use tests specifically designed for hydrolyzed gluten, such as the R5 ELISA method, which targets a stable gluten peptide. Additionally, ensure the testing environment is free from gluten contamination to avoid false positives. Regularly calibrate equipment and train personnel to handle gluten-sensitive samples properly.

The takeaway is that while spice extractives are inherently gluten-free, testing must account for processing-induced protein changes. For manufacturers, investing in advanced testing methods ensures compliance with gluten-free labeling regulations, such as the FDA’s <20 ppm threshold. For consumers, verifying third-party certifications like the Gluten-Free Certification Organization (GFCO) seal can provide added confidence. Ultimately, rigorous testing protocols protect both businesses and individuals, ensuring that spice extractives remain a safe option for gluten-free diets.

Common Spice Extract Ingredients

Spice extractives, derived from plants, are generally considered gluten-free due to their botanical origins. However, cross-contamination during processing or the addition of carriers like maltodextrin can introduce gluten. Common ingredients in spice extractives include essential oils, oleoresins, and natural flavorings, all of which are inherently gluten-free. Essential oils, such as those from cinnamon or cloves, are distilled from plant materials and contain no gluten proteins. Oleoresins, like paprika or turmeric extracts, are solvent-extracted concentrates that also remain gluten-free unless adulterated. Natural flavorings, often used to enhance spice profiles, are typically derived from gluten-free sources but require scrutiny of manufacturing practices.

When evaluating spice extractives for gluten safety, focus on the carrier agents used to standardize or dilute the extracts. Maltodextrin, a common carrier, is usually derived from corn or rice, making it gluten-free, but wheat-based versions exist. Always verify the source of maltodextrin or opt for products labeled gluten-free. Another ingredient to watch is modified food starch, which may originate from wheat unless specified otherwise. For those with celiac disease or gluten sensitivity, choosing certified gluten-free spice extractives ensures compliance with dietary restrictions.

Practical tips for using spice extractives safely include reading labels carefully and contacting manufacturers for clarification if needed. Home cooks and food producers alike should prioritize brands that adhere to gluten-free standards, such as those certified by organizations like the Gluten-Free Certification Organization (GFCO). Incorporating spice extractives into recipes offers concentrated flavor without bulk, making them ideal for sauces, marinades, and baked goods. For example, a few drops of peppermint extract can replace fresh herbs in gluten-free desserts, while chili oleoresin adds heat to spice blends without risking gluten exposure.

Comparatively, whole spices and ground spices are naturally gluten-free, but their extractives require more scrutiny due to processing variables. While whole cinnamon or cumin seeds pose no gluten risk, their extracted forms might if produced in shared facilities. This highlights the importance of transparency in ingredient sourcing and manufacturing. By understanding the composition of spice extractives and potential pitfalls, consumers can confidently incorporate these flavor enhancers into gluten-free diets. Always prioritize products with clear labeling and certifications to avoid hidden gluten sources.
